Various Cavity Numbers Moulds provide practical advantages for manufacturers seeking consistent production and operational efficiency. By producing multiple identical components simultaneously, these moulds reduce cycle time, improve throughput, and maintain uniform quality. Carefully designed cavities ensure that each part meets dimensional and surface standards, minimizing defects and enhancing reliability.

Material selection is critical. High-quality metals with superior wear resistance and thermal stability prevent deformation during repeated cycles, maintaining surface finish and cavity integrity. Smooth cavity surfaces ensure even material flow and facilitate extraction. Operators who understand the properties of the mould can optimize production parameters, reduce defects, and improve overall efficiency.

Thermal control plays a crucial role in multi-cavity moulds. Optimized heating and cooling channels ensure uniform temperature distribution, preventing warping, shrinkage, or surface irregularities. This enhances dimensional accuracy, reduces energy consumption, and shortens cycle times, supporting efficient and predictable production.

Regular maintenance is essential for sustaining performance. Cleaning, inspection, and careful handling prevent premature wear and preserve cavity surfaces. Skilled operators can detect early signs of stress or minor damage and intervene before production is affected. Proper maintenance ensures all cavities continue to function consistently, maintaining overall output quality.

Multi-cavity moulds also support sustainable manufacturing. Reduced scrap, optimized cycle times, and lower energy consumption contribute to environmentally responsible operations. Facilities gain both operational and financial benefits while maintaining consistent quality across all components. Reliable multi-cavity moulds allow manufacturers to scale production efficiently without compromising product standards.
